Dictionary: in·ap·pli·ca·ble   (ĭn-ăp'lĭ-kə-bəl, ĭn'ə-plĭk'ə-) pronunciation
adj.
Not applicable: rules inapplicable to day students.

inapplicability in·ap'pli·ca·bil'i·ty n.
inapplicably in·ap'pli·ca·bly adv.

adjective

    Not relevant or pertinent to the subject; not applicable: extraneous, immaterial, impertinent, irrelevant. Idioms: beside the point, neither here nor there. See relevant/irrelevant.
